typedef struct Hjava_lang_Class {
	Hjava_lang_Object	head;		/* A class is an object too */

	/* Used to chain classes in the same hash bucket of classPool. */
	struct Hjava_lang_Class* next;

	Utf8Const*		name;
	accessFlags		accflags;

	/* If non-NULL, a pointer to the superclass.
	 * However, if state < CSTATE_DOING_PREPARE, then
	 * (int) superclass is a constant pool index. */
	struct Hjava_lang_Class* superclass;

	/* Heads a list of all loaded subclasses and threads through
	 * subclass_next.  This is used to update all dtable entries all
	 * at once when resolving trampolines.  */
	struct Hjava_lang_Class* subclass_head;
	struct Hjava_lang_Class* subclass_next;

	struct _constants	constants;

	/* For regular classes, an array of the methods defined in this class.
	   For array types, used for CLASS_ELEMENT_TYPE.
	   For primitive types, used by CLASS_ARRAY_CACHE. */
	Method*			methods;
	short			nmethods;

	/* Number of methods in the dtable. */
	/* If CLASS_IS_PRIMITIVE, then the CLASS_PRIM_SIG. */
	short			msize;

	/* Pointer to array of Fields, on for each field.
	   Static fields come first. */
	Field*			fields;

	/* The size of the non-static fields, in bytes.
	   For a primitive type, the length in bytes.
	   Also used temporarily while reading fields.  */
	int			bfsize;

	/* Number of fields, including static fields. */
	short			nfields;
	/* Number of static fields. */
	short			nsfields;

	struct _dispatchTable*	dtable;

        struct Hjava_lang_Class** interfaces;
	Hjava_lang_ClassLoader*	loader;
	short			interface_len;
	char			state;
	char			final;
} Hjava_lang_Class;
